Latvia competed at the 2014 Winter Olympics in Sochi, Russia, from 7 to 23 February 2014. The Latvian team consisted of 58 athletes in nine sports. These were the third consecutive games the country qualified to send 58 athletes.
Ice hockey player Vitalijs Pavlovs tested positive for methylhexaneamine and was thrown out of the Olympics.

Ice hockey
Latvia qualified a men's team by winning a qualification tournament.
